CMU Bookstore Welcome to CMU Bookstore (989) 774-7493 Store Hours / Contact Us cmich.edu WebIn 1937, the Chevrolet Motor Company donated a wolverine (as well as the cage to keep it in) to the University of Michigan. A contest was held to name the new mascot and "Intrepidus" was the winning entry. It is unclear how long Intrepidus survived, but it is known that no live wolverines have been in Michigan Stadium in the last half-century. relationship effect https://robertabramsonpl.com

From the winged helmet to “The Big House,” there are so many great stories and traditions. One such tradition that … The school's athletics programs are affiliated with NCAA Division I. CMU was a member of the Interstate Intercollegiate Athletic Conference from 1950 to 1970. Almost all Central Michigan teams compete in the Mid-American Conference; the one exception until recently was the women's lacrosse team, newly elevated from club to full varsity status for the 2015-2016 school year. It competed in the Southern Conference for a time, but joined the MAC for the 2024 season.

WebKramer/Deromedi Field at Kelly/Shorts Stadium is an American football stadium in Mount Pleasant, Michigan. It serves as the home field for the Central Michigan University Chippewas. The stadium opened in 1972 and holds 30,255 [2] spectators, making it the largest on-campus stadium in the Mid-American Conference.
